在项目开发中,你是否遇见由于要运行不同的项目,这样node版本不一致会造成不少问题,本篇文章主要就是介绍多版本node的安装和切换详细操作步骤的相关知识。 安装多版本node的原因: 在项目开发过程中,不同项目使用的node版本不同,有时会因为node版本过高或太低,导致报错;如何在同一个系统中安装多个版本的node呢,现在就看看两种合适的解决方式吧! 方法一:利用nvm进行管理 NV...
本篇文章就是介绍关于vue3集成Element-plus实现按需自动引入组件的相关资料,为了让大家详细了解,附有详细内容。 element-plus正是element-ui针对于vue3开发的一个UI组件库, 它的使用方式和很多其他的组件库是一样的,其他类似于ant-design-vue、NaiveUI、VantUI都是差不多的;安装element-plus 首先下载element-pl...
我们在做小程序开发的过程中,时常会要求录入用户身份信息,最常见的就是获取手机号码,当然可可以通过微信获取手机号码后可以减少很多操作,比如用户手机号码验证等,给用户发送手机验证码,本篇文章讲述的就是获取手机验证码。 获取用户手机号码 分为以下几步: 第一点击页面获取授权按钮 第二获取用户授权参数 第三根据加解密算法解密手机号码 接下来我们来实现以上三步 我们先看前段页面 <!...
需求:在小程序开发中,时常会遇到日期选择器、时间选择器或者地区选择器来进行选择的功能。这是可以形成模板,只是在其中有细微变化,比如:样式会多样化、功能会复杂化。现在我们写一个合适的组件。 下面跟大家分享下我写的一个自定义日期选择器组件 首先上效果图看看: 主要步骤: 第一步:首先自定义选择器组件需要用到picker-view跟picker-view-column。使用方法如下~ &l...
你有遇见过给bind返回的函数做new操作的场景,本篇主要讲述的就是实现一下兼容new操作的bind写法,顺便学习一下new操作符,为大家提供下参考。 大家可以去看下关于 JS 中 bind 方法的实现的文章,并给出了实现: Function.prototype.myBind=function(thisArg,...prefixArgs){ constfn=this; return...